Understanding Steel Fencing Prices Factors and Benefits


When considering security and aesthetics for residential or commercial properties, steel fencing has emerged as a popular choice among property owners. Steel fences offer durability, strength, and a sleek appearance that complements various architectural styles. However, one crucial aspect that potential buyers often contemplate is the price of steel fencing. Understanding the factors that influence steel fencing prices can help you make an informed decision tailored to your specific needs.


1. Material Quality


The type of steel used in fencing plays a significant role in determining the price. Fencing can be made from different grades of steel, with higher-quality options offering enhanced durability and resistance to corrosion. Galvanized steel, for instance, is treated to resist rust, making it a cost-effective long-term option despite its higher upfront cost. Investing in quality materials may lead to greater savings over time due to reduced maintenance and replacement needs.


2. Height and Design


Fencing prices can vary greatly based on the height and design you select. Standard heights typically range from 4 to 8 feet, with taller fences often costing more due to additional materials required. Furthermore, intricate designs, such as ornamental patterns or custom finishes, can also increase the overall cost. While a basic chain-link fence may be more affordable, opting for a decorative steel fence will enhance your property’s aesthetics but at a higher price point.


3. Installation Costs


Apart from the materials, installation costs can significantly affect the total price of steel fencing. Professional installation is recommended for optimal results, especially for complex designs or taller fencing. Labor costs can vary based on geographical location, with urban areas sometimes incurring higher rates. It is advisable to obtain multiple quotes from contractors to ensure competitive pricing. Additionally, if the installation requires special machinery or extensive groundwork, those costs should be factored into your overall budget.

4. Length of the Fence


The total length of the fencing project directly impacts pricing. The longer the fence, the more materials and labor will be required, contributing to an increase in overall costs. Before purchasing, measure the perimeter you want to enclose or secure to gain a better understanding of the materials needed and associated costs. Many suppliers offer bulk pricing, which can help reduce costs for larger installations.


5. Maintenance and Longevity


While steel fencing may require a higher initial investment compared to alternatives like wood or vinyl, it often demands less maintenance and offers greater longevity. Steel fences can last for decades with proper care, making them a cost-effective solution in the long run. Weather-resistant coatings can enhance this longevity, although they may add to the initial price.


6. Local Market Trends


Lastly, local market conditions and availability can influence steel fencing prices. Fluctuations in steel prices, driven by factors such as supply chain disruptions or changes in demand, will impact overall costs. Staying informed about market trends and seasonal pricing can help you secure a better deal.


Conclusion


When evaluating steel fencing prices, it’s essential to consider multiple factors, including material quality, design complexity, installation costs, and local market trends. Although the initial expense may be higher than other types of fencing, the benefits of durability, low maintenance, and aesthetic appeal often outweigh the upfront costs. By conducting thorough research and planning, you can find a steel fencing solution that fits your needs and budget while enhancing the value and security of your property.
